Expression of NADPH Oxidase2 in gastric cancer and its correlation with the vascular endothelial growth factor level / 中国现代普通外科进展

ABSTRACT

Objective:

To investigate the expression of NADPH Oxidase2 (NOX2) in gastric cancer tissues and its correlation with vascular endothelial growth factor(VEGF) level.

Methods:

The gastric cancer tissue and the adjacent tumor tissue were obtained from the patients who received radical operation for gastric cancer during July 2014 to July 2015 in Provincial Hospital Affiliated to Shandong University.The expression of NOX2 in the tumor tissue and the adjacent tissue were detected by the immunohistochemistry(IHC) and Western blot.The VEGF level were detected by IHC in gastric cancer tissues.The spearman rank correlation were used to detected the correlation between the NOX2 and VEGF.

Results:

The positive expression rate of NOX2 in gastric cancer tissue was 47.2% (58/123),and the positive expression rate in the adjacent tissue was 8.13% (10/123),mostly expression in the adjacent was weak positive.The outcome of Western blot show that the NOX2 was up-regulated in the tumor tissue compare to the adjacent tissue [39.0%(48/123)].The expression of NOX2 and the relationship of clinical-pathology showed the expression of NOX2 had no correlation with gender,age,differentiation of tumor (X2 value were 0.852,0.150,5.062,P>0.05).The result of spearman rank correlation showed that the NOX2 was positively correlated with that of VEGF.

Conclusion:

NOX2 plays an important role in the genesis and development in the gastric cancer,the expression of NOX2 was closely correlated with the VEGF.
